pcb design - What pad hole (drill) size is appropriate for a given ...
Now look thru your list of hole sizes and compare the minimum guaranteed size for each of them to the maximum diameter of the lead. Specify the smallest drill size where the minimum diameter hole is larger than the maximum diamter lead.

PCB drill sizes are no different than standard drill sizes, however PCB hole sizes do not correspond with the drill size if the holes are plated. Holes are smaller than the drill size by twice the thickness of the plating.

Backdrilling in PCB Fabrication: Improve Signal Integrity"
4 days ago · Additionally, the back drill hole size must be carefully controlled—industry standards recommend a back drill diameter 0.010 inches larger than the plated-through-hole (PTH), while emerging technologies allow for even smaller sizes, down to 0.008” inches or less.
